CVE-2017-7011
Description
An issue was discovered in certain Apple products. iOS before 10.3.3 is affected. Safari before 10.1.2 is affected. The issue involves the WebKit component. It allows remote attackers to spoof the address bar via a crafted web site that uses FRAME elements.
